How do you air out shoes fast?

Published in Shoe Care 2 mins read

To air out shoes quickly, use a combination of increased airflow and moisture absorption.

Here's how to air out shoes fast:

  • Remove Insoles: Take the insoles out of the shoes. This allows air to circulate more freely inside the shoe and helps dry the insoles separately.
  • Increase Airflow:
    • Fan or Vent: Place the shoes near a fan or a vent. The moving air will help evaporate moisture and remove odors.
    • Open Space: Avoid placing the shoes in a closed closet. Opt for an open space where air can circulate.
  • Absorb Moisture:
    • Newspaper/Paper Towels: Stuff the shoes with crumpled newspaper or paper towels. These materials will absorb moisture and help the shoes dry faster. Replace the paper frequently if it becomes damp.
    • Drying Agents: Consider using commercially available shoe dryers or moisture-absorbing products designed for shoes.
  • Sunlight (with caution): While sunlight can help, avoid direct sunlight for extended periods, as it can damage some materials (like leather) and fade colors. A short period in indirect sunlight can be beneficial.
  • Hang Them Up: Hanging the shoes, especially overnight, also facilitates air circulation.

By combining these methods, you can significantly reduce the time it takes to air out and freshen up your shoes. Remember to address the underlying cause of any persistent odors (e.g., foot sweat, bacteria) to prevent future issues.
